﻿@media screen and (max-width:1550px){
	
}
@media screen and (max-width:1450px){

}
@media screen and (max-width:1280px){ 

}
@media screen and (max-width:1245px){
.aboArea .r{float:right; position:relative; max-width:860px; width:100%; }
}
@media screen and (max-width:1160px){
   body{ padding:0;}
  .nav{ display:none;}
  .logo img{ width:348px; height:auto;}
  .edition{ display:none;}
  .header-box{ position:fixed; width:100%; top:0;}
  .header{ padding:0px 0 0px; width:95%; margin:auto;}
  .menuBtn{ display:block;}
  .mtop{ display:block; height:90px;}
  .menu-down .edition{ display:block;}
  .aboArea .r{float:right; position:relative; max-width:800px; width:100%; }


}
@media screen and (max-width:1024px){
  .inner{ width:100%; margin:0 auto;}
  .main-top{ width:100%;}
  .main-right{ width:100%; float:left;}
  .main-right .apples{ width:50%; float:left;}
  .productTab{ width:50%; float:left;}
  .main-bottom{ width:100%;}
  .loadWr{ padding:50px 0 30px;}
  .load-list{ padding:30px 20px;}
  .aboArea .r{float:right; position:relative; max-width:700px; width:100%; }
  .contact-bar{display:none}

}
@media screen and (max-width:861px){
  .top{height:80px;}
  .logo{padding-top:10px;}
  .logo img{ width:348px;}
  .tel{display:none}
  .mtop{ height:74px;}
  .menu-down{ top:74px;}
  .menuBtn{ width:46px; height:32px; top:17px;}
  .menuBtn .burger{ height:4px;}
  .menuBtn .burger-2{ top:13px;}
  .menuBtn.active .burger-1,.menuBtn.active .burger-3{ top:12px;}
  .menu-down .edition .search input[type="text"]{ height:50px; line-height:50px;}
  .menu-down .edition .search input[type="button"]{ width:50px; height:50px;}
  .menu-down .edition .edites{ margin-top:16px;}
  .menu-down .edition .edites a{ font-size:16px; font-weight:normal;}
  .menu-list >li >a{ font-size:18px; padding-left:20px;}
  .iphone-menu li a{ padding-left:20px;}
  .menu-list{ padding:24px 0 48px;}
  .header{ padding:0px 0 0px;}
  .iphone-menu li a{ font-size:14px;}
  
.aboArea .l{ max-width:100%; width:100%; float:left; position:relative; z-index:99; }
.aboArea .r{float:right; position:relative; max-width:100%; width:100%; }
.abnav .lnav{ width:100%;  border:0px;}

.i-about .video{width:96%; margin-left:2%}
.i-about .con{width:96%; margin-left:2%; margin-right:2%}

.i_box li{width:96%; margin-left:2%; margin-bottom:20px;}

.footer .fnav{ width:100%; line-height:2.2; display:inline-block}
.footer .fnav li{ float:left; margin-right:2%; padding:20px 1%; border-left:1px solid #00586e; height:200px;}
.footer .fnav li:nth-child(1){width:98%}
.footer .fnav li:nth-child(2){display:none}
.footer .fnav li:nth-child(3){display:none}
.footer .fnav li:nth-child(4){display:none}
.footer .fnav li:nth-child(5){display:none}
.footer .fnav li:nth-child(6){width:100%; height:100px;}
.footer .fnav a{ display:block; text-transform:capitalize; font-size:12px; width:90%; line-height:24px;}
.footer .fnav .fa{ display: inline-block;*zoom: 1;*display: inline; vertical-align:middle; color:#fff; font-size:14px; position:relative; margin-bottom:10px; }
.footer .lef{ float:left; padding-left:10px;}


.proArea .abnav .lnav{ width:100%;}
.aboArea .l,.aboArea .r { width: 100%; float: none; }
.aboArea .r .padd{ padding-left:15px; padding-right:15px; padding-top:40px; }
.abti,.abnav .lnav .aw,.topLine{ display:none; }
.abnav{width:100%;}
.abnav .lnav{ width:100%; text-align:center; }
.abnav .lnav p{ width:100%; text-align:center; }
.abnav .padd{ padding:0; }
.abnav .mcv{ display:block; width:100%!important; float:left; margin-top:20px; clear:both;}
.abnav .lnav a{ /* line-height:42px; */ padding:8px 0; }
.abnav .lnav li,.abnav .lnav{ margin:0; padding-left:0px; }
.abnav .lnav ul{ position:absolute; left:0; right:0; top:72px; background:rgba(3,123,152,.9); /* z-index:99; */ display:none; }
.abnav .lnav a{ color:#fff; border-tottom:1px dashed #fff; text-align:left;}
.abnav .lnav li{ transition:300ms; -webkit-transition:300ms; padding:0px 0px 0px 20px; }
.abnav .lnav li:hover{ background:rgba(3,123,152,1); color:#fff; }
.abnav .lnav li:hover a{ color:#fff; }
.aboArea .r .abrti{ margin-bottom:30px; width:100%;}
.abnav .lnav.show .caret{ transform:rotate(-180deg); -webkit-transform:rotate(-180deg); -o-transform:rotate(-180deg); -ms-transform:rotate(-180deg); }

.aboArea .rbox{width:96%; margin-left:2%; margin-right:2%;}
.aboArea .rbox .title p{display:none}
.aboArea .rbox .con img{width:100%;}

.news-box{margin-top:0px;}
.news-list .c { height: 60px;}

.fromT { background-color: #fff; border: 0px none; padding: 8px 12px; width: 85%; font: 14px/1.8 "microsoft yahei"; border:1px solid #ddd;}

}
@media screen and (max-width:751px){


.jobbox dd:nth-child(1){width:100%;}
.jobbox dd:nth-child(2){width:100%;}
.jobbox dd:nth-child(3){width:100%;}
.jobbox dd:nth-child(4){width:100%;}
.jobbox dd:nth-child(5){width:100%;}
.jobbox dd:nth-child(6){width:100%;}
.jobbox dd:nth-child(7){width:100%;}
.jobbox dd .name{width:20%; text-align:right; float:left;  text-align:center; height:30px;}
.jobbox dd .name3{width:20%; text-align:right; float:left;  text-align:center; height:30px;}
.jobbox dd .name4{width:20%; text-align:right; float:left;  text-align:center; height:30px;}
.jobbox dd .name5{width:20%; text-align:right; float:left;  text-align:center; height:30px;}
.jobbox dd .name6{width:100%; text-align:right; float:left;  text-align:center; height:30px;}
.jobbox dd .txt5{text-align:left; padding-left:10px;}

}
@media screen and (max-width:641px){
	body{ cursor:pointer;}
   .logo img{ width:380px;}
   .menu-down{ top:71px;}
   .menu-down .edition .search input[type="text"]{ width:180px;}
   .menu-down .edition .search input[type="text"]{ height:40px; line-height:40px; font-size:14px;}
   .menu-down .edition .search input[type="button"]{ width:40px; height:40px; transform:scale(0.9); -webkit-transform:scale(0.9); -moz-transform:scale(0.9); margin-top:2px;}
   .menu-down .edition .edites{ margin-top:12px;}
   .menu-down .edition .edites a{ font-size:14px;}
   .menu-list >li >a{ font-size:16px;}
   .menu-down .edition{ padding-right:8px;}
   .aboArea .rbox{padding-top:10px;}
   .aboArea .rbox .title span{display:none}
   .formBox { float: left; display: block; width: 100%;}
.formBox .fitem { padding: 20px 0% 0px; }
.proFormTBL td{width:100%; display:block; padding-bottom: 0px;}
.jfname { width: 84px; text-align: left; line-height: 34px; }
.proForm .fromBtn { max-width:150px; margin-bottom:20px; margin-top:20px;}
.formBox2 { float: left; display: block; width: 100%;}
.formBox2 .fitem { padding: 20px 0% 80px; }
.proFormTBL22 td{width:100%; display:block; padding-bottom: 0px;}
.jfname2 { width: 84px; text-align: left; line-height: 34px; }
.proForm2 .fromBtn { max-width:150px;}

    .pro-list .item{ height: auto; padding:10px 0px; margin:0px 10px;}
	.pro-list dd{ float: left; display: block;  margin: 0px 0 10px; width:100%;}
	.pro-list .img{ position: relative; left: auto; top: auto; margin-bottom: 20px; width: 100%;}
	.pro-list .img img{width:100%;}
	.pro-list .box{ padding-left: 0px;}
	.pro-list .t{ font-size: 14px; height: 42px; line-height: 1.5;}
	.pro-list .c{ display: none;}
	.pro-list .item2 {margin:0px 10px 0 0;}
	.pro-list .box2 { padding-left: 110px; }

.i-product-box li{margin-right:0%;}


}
@media screen and (max-width:520px){
   .logo img{ width:340px;}
   .menu-down{ top:68px;}
   .mtop{ height:67px;}

}
@media screen and (max-width:481px){
	.header{ width:95%;}
	.menu-down{ top:64px;}
	.top{height:60px;}
    .logo img{ width:300px;}
	.lect-list{ width:100%;}
	.lect-list a{ margin-right:6px;}
	.lect-list a i{ padding:4px 8px;}
	.mtop{ height:63px;}
	.menuBtn{ width:34px; height:23px;}
	.menuBtn .burger-2{ top:9px;}
	.menu-list{ padding:15px 0 38px;}

 }
@media screen and (max-width: 380px){
    .logo img{ width:255px;}
	.menu-down{ top:60px;}
	.mtop{ height:59px;}
	.menu-down .edition .search input[type="text"]{ width:120px;}
}
@media screen and (max-width: 320px){
}
	